What causes edema in women

There are many reasons for edema in women, including bad living habits and diseases. Bad living habits mainly include standing for long periods of time and wearing high heels, which often lead to poor blood circulation and edema. In addition, some women, if drinking too much water, often suffer from edema symptoms. Of course, some disease causes cannot be ignored, the most common ones are heart disease and kidney disease.

The swollen area indicates the location of the disease

Different locations and characteristics of edema often indicate different causes. The edema characteristics of some diseases are obvious and should be detected early.

Now, stand in front of the mirror and find out where you are swollen with me to understand your physical condition.

1. If you have puffy eyes when you wake up in the morning, check your kidneys

Wake up in the morning with puffy eyes

Symptoms: If you wake up in the morning and look in the mirror and find that you have puffy eyes, and you didn’t drink much water the night before, you should be careful about kidney problems.

Renal edema is mostly pitting edema. Simply put, if this area is swollen, there will be a pit when pressing it, and it will take a while to recover. It is common in the face and lower limbs, often starting from the face (especially the eyelids), accompanied by small urine volume and high urine protein.

Cause: Common in kidney diseases, such as chronic nephritis, pyelonephritis, diabetic nephropathy, renal failure, etc.

2. Swollen feet and easy fatigue: may be caused by heart problems

Swollen feet and easy fatigue

Symptoms: Cardiogenic edema mainly manifests as lower limb edema, often starting from the ankles. When combined with kidney disease, edema may also occur on the eyelids and face. At this time, there are often symptoms such as difficulty breathing, palpitations, fatigue after activity, enlarged liver, and thickening of neck veins. Examination of the heart may reveal pathological changes such as organic murmurs and heart enlargement.

Cause: The most common cause of cardiogenic edema is heart failure, which is more common in patients with right heart failure. Cardiomyopathy, hyperthyroid tachycardia, heart failure after myocardial infarction due to coronary heart disease, cardiorenal syndrome, etc. may all cause this problem.

3. Edema of face and limbs: Check your thyroid gland

Symptoms: Hypothyroidism edema often appears on the eyelids, cheeks, and limbs, manifesting as myxedema, that is, non-pitting edema. This type of edema is relatively solid and it is not easy to press out obvious depressions.

Cause: This symptom may occur due to endocrine system diseases such as hypothyroidism (abbreviated as "hypothyroidism"), excessive secretion of adrenal hormones, and hyperaldosteronism. Among them, hypothyroidism edema is more common.

4. Edema in the lower limbs, spreading upwards: The liver may be sick

Symptoms: When the liver's ability to synthesize plasma protein is reduced, it will cause pitting edema and ascites in the lower limbs. This edema will also spread from the lower limbs upward, but edema often does not occur in the head, face, and upper limbs.

Cause: Chronic hepatitis, severe hepatitis, cirrhosis, liver cancer and other diseases may cause hepatic edema.

5. First weight loss, then edema: It may be malnutrition

Symptoms: If edema is preceded by emaciation and weight loss, and the edema starts in the feet and gradually spreads to the whole body, it is likely that the edema is caused by malnutrition.

Weight loss before edema

Cause: People with long-term diarrhea, poor food intake, decreased digestive function or chronic diseases often suffer from malnutrition. If the body's expenditure is less than its intake for a long time, edema may occur due to a decrease in plasma protein and a decrease in colloid osmotic pressure.

6. Obesity, and edema related to menstruation: idiopathic edema

Symptoms: This type of edema often appears in the feet and mainly occurs in middle-aged women, about half of whom have mild to moderate obesity. The patient's edema often changes with the menstrual cycle. Mild edema will appear in the eyelids, ankles and hands 7-14 days before menstruation, and gradually subside after menstruation.

This type of edema will occur after standing for a long time or being tired, and will gradually disappear after lying down or resting.

Cause: It is currently believed that it may be related to neuroendocrine metabolic dysfunction and abnormal estrogen secretion leading to premenstrual tension syndrome; some people also believe that it is caused by water and sodium retention after standing for a long time, causing edema, which improves after lying down. This type of edema has little impact on the body and generally does not require medication.

It should be noted that the connection between the above edema and diseases requires doctors to combine other examinations and diagnoses. The occurrence of edema does not necessarily mean that you are sick. Unhealthy lifestyles may also cause edema.
